French Consumer Price Index Steady at 2.2% in May 2024

France's Consumer Price Index (CPI) held steady at 2.2% in May 2024, registering no change from the previous month, according to the latest data published on May 31, 2024. This stability marks a continuation of the inflation rate seen in May 2023 and mirrors the same growth rate observed in both year-over-year comparisons.

The CPI, a critical measure of inflation, reflects the average change over time in the prices paid by consumers for a basket of goods and services. The consistent rate suggests that consumer prices in France have been relatively stable over the past year, despite broader economic uncertainties in Europe and around the globe.

Analysts will be closely monitoring the upcoming months to determine whether this trend continues or if shifts in economic policy and external factors will influence future inflation rates. For now, the French CPI's steadiness provides a semblance of predictability for businesses and consumers navigating the economic landscape.
